Why Osaka Is the Perfect Setting for Your Baby's First Shrine Visit

Osaka's blend of ancient tradition and vibrant urban energy creates an extraordinary backdrop for omiyamairi photography. The city is home to some of the Kansai region's most atmospheric shrines — from the vermillion-gated grandeur of Sumiyoshi Taisha in the south to the intimate, moss-covered stone lanterns at neighborhood shrines tucked between Namba's backstreets. The soft, golden morning light that filters through towering camphor trees in early spring and the rich amber canopy of autumn maples both lend a naturally cinematic quality to ceremony photographs without any artificial staging. Osaka's compact geography also means most shrine locations are a short taxi or subway ride from city-center hotels and family homes, making it easy to arrive relaxed and camera-ready. Spring (March–May) and autumn (September–November) are peak seasons for shrine ceremonies, and Osaka's warm, dry climate in those months is ideal for outdoor photography. How Your Shrine Visit Photography Session Works

Booking & Consultation

After reserving your date online, you'll receive a brief pre-session consultation where we confirm the shrine location, discuss the shoot style, and — if you're interested in mother's hair styling and kimono dressing — check availability for that add-on service.

Arrival & Kimono Fitting

On the day, our photographer meets your family at the agreed location. The baby kimono rental is handled as part of the package, so your little one is dressed and ready to go without any last-minute shopping stress.

Ceremony & Classic Portraits

We document the formal ceremony moments — prayers, the priest's blessing, and the carefully composed family portraits that mark this rite of passage — with an elegant, traditional eye.

Natural-Style Photography

Between and after the formal shots, we shift to a more relaxed, documentary approach, capturing spontaneous smiles, gentle embraces, and the quiet in-between moments that often become a family's most cherished images.

Digital Delivery

Within the agreed turnaround period, you receive 30 professionally edited digital images — high-resolution files ready to print, share, or store as you wish, with no additional purchase necessary.
